Florida is a Province in the Santa Cruz Department, Bolivia. Its capital is Samaipata. The province was created by law on December 15, 1924.
Division
[edit]The province is divided into four municipalities which are further subdivided into cantons.
| Section | Municipality | Inhabitants (2001)[1] | Seat | Inhabitants (2001)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1st | Samaipata Municipality | 9,739 | Samaipata | 2,926 |
| 2nd | Pampa Grande Municipality | 7,933 | Pampa Grande | 766 |
| 3rd | Mairana Municipality | 7,747 | Mairana | 3,884 |
| 4th | Quirusillas Municipality | 2,028 | Quirusillas | 686 |
Places of interest
[edit]- The archaeological site of Fort Samaipata (El Fuerte de Samaipata) which was declared a UNESCO World Heritage Site in 1998 and Amboró National Park are the principal tourist attractions of the province.
